What is the chemical equation for copper sulfatesulfur dioxideand water?

The chemical equation for when copper metal reacts with sulfuric acid to form copper(II)sulfate, sulfur dioxide gas, and water is Cu + 2 H2SO4 => CuSO4 + SO2 + 2 H2 O.

Sodium carbonate plus sulfuric acid equals?

Carbonates react with acids to produce salt + water + carbon dioxide. Sulfuric acid produces sulfate salts. In this case: Sodium carbonate + sulfuric acid --> sodium sulfate + water + carbon dioxide As a symbol equation: Na2CO3 + H2SO4 --> Na2SO4 + H2O + CO2 This is already a balanced equation since the same number of atoms are on both sides of the arrow.


What is the chemical reaction when NaHCO3 is used to neutralize the acid from a car battery?

Car battery acid is sulfuric acid H2SO4. The reaction equation is: 2NaHCO3 + H2SO4 --> 2CO2 + 2H2O + Na2SO4 Sodium bicarbonate reacts with sulfuric acid to produce water, carbon dioxide, and sodium sulfate.
